Below is what Americans placed in the ground yearly through typical funeral homes near me: 20 million feet of wood, 4.3 million gallons of embalming fluids, 1.6 million lots of enhanced concrete, 17,000 tons of copper and also bronze, as well as 64,500 tons of steel, according to the Environment-friendly Funeral Council. Green interments get rid of much of this waste by excluding almost all of those materials; most bodies are simply covered in shadows made from a biodegradable material like cotton and also positioned in the ground. And although cremations frequently have the online reputation as being an environment-friendly alternative, they tend to have an outsize carbon impact. ( A third alternative, called alkaline hydrolysis or aquamation, in which water pressure increases the decay of soft cells, uses less energy than cremation however is just legal in 14 states.). Must you go with cremation, there is one last variable to consider: What to do with the remains. " Also spreading small amounts can be unsafe in a delicate atmosphere such as an alpine atmosphere or vernal swimming pool," said Michelle Acciavatti of Ending Well, a solution that guides families throughout the nation through their end-of-life alternatives. Rather than scattering, try Let Your Love Grow, a product that turns ashes right into plantable soil for a memorial flower or tree. Another option is Timeless Coral reefs, which hold cremated continues to be in an undersea concrete round and develop new aquatic environments for fish as well as other sea life. A ' eco-friendly' funeral by any other name. While cremation is a simple option, a eco-friendly funeral envelops a broader variety of choices, from exactly how to where. If there aren't green burial grounds where you live, there are still a lot of means to reduce the funeral procedure's ecological impact. Substitute concrete vaults and poisonous burial containers for coffins made with sustainably collected wood as well as organic linings, as well as check if items or elements were delivered over cross countries, which can boost the carbon impact. You also shouldn't feel restricted by what a funeral chapel is selling you-- by federal law, they're needed to accept a casket given by the client at no extra fee. Or skip the coffin entirely. A shadow made from natural, naturally degradable cotton can be purchased with your funeral chapel or online, or even at the neighborhood material store.
